Last week, Tom Holland shared details about his relationship with Zendaya, hinting at their possible wedding. Now, Zendaya has revealed a habit of Holland’s that annoys her.
During an interview on their “Spider-Man: Brand New Day” press tour—set to release on July 31—the couple discussed their shared interests. Holland mentioned their love for video games, stating, “The games are absolutely sensational.” They often play the “Spider-Man” video game together.
While Holland has mastered Insomniac’s “Spider-Man,” Zendaya struggles with her gaming skills. “I’m not very good at playing video games,” she admitted. While attempting to improve her skills, her frustration arises from Holland offering unsolicited help. Zendaya expressed her need to play independently, saying, “I need to do this on my own. You can’t help me.” Despite this, she occasionally lets Holland assist her when faced with difficult levels.
The couple’s playful banter highlights their chemistry, sparking social media reactions. Fans commented on their dynamic, with one saying, “Tom Holland is a backseat gamer confirmed.” Another noted, “Zendaya refusing Tom Holland’s help while playing Spider-Man is somehow the most Peter and MJ thing ever.” Insomniac Games, the creators of “Spider-Man,” offered Zendaya a studio visit, showing their support.
Fans continue to enjoy the couple’s interactions, noting Holland’s attempts to be Spider-Man both on-screen and off. Zendaya’s embrace of independence in gaming resonates with many, including the game makers.
